City of Gilroy (CA) Water Quality

City of Gilroy is a large public water system in EPA region 09 that provides tap water for the 95020 zip codes. It has 11 facilities where the water supply was tested for 20 chemical contaminants that impact tap water quality and human health.

The maximum reported level of HAA5 (five regulated haloacetic acids) was 1.18 µg/L. The maximum reported level of Manganese was 116 µg/L. There were 2 contamintants found in the City of Gilroy water supply at levels that were above the minimum reporting level. 0 of the contaminants were above the reference level, which means they may pose a risk to human health.
